National freeway 3A (native:國道三號甲線;三甲) is a spur of national freeway 3 for connection of downtown Taipei City. It begins south of downtown Taipei City at the intersection of Xinhai Road and Fanglan Road, near National Taiwan University, and ends in Shenkeng, New Taipei City on municipal highway 106B. It's tolled as it is the spur of National freeway 3.

It has an at-grade intersection with traffic signals installed around Muzha Interchange for National Freeway No.3 mainline, located at 25°00′07″N 121°35′43″E / 25.00188°N 121.59523°E / 25.00188; 121.59523.

Length

The total length is 5.6 km.

Lanes

The freeway has 2 lanes in each direction for its entire length.
